SCHOLARSHIP INITIATIVES
We champion publicly engaged scholarship.
Discovery is at the heart of the university. We value and support a range of scholarly and
creative activity broadly defined: Discovery, integration, application, and teaching and
learning. Our focus on engaged scholarship bridges the gap between theory and practice.
Involving students in the scholarship of the institution enriches their experience and gives
our work relevance beyond our disciplines. Publicly engaged scholarship builds on mutually
beneficial partnerships and creates positive impacts beyond the campus and academy,
connecting the South Sound with the world at large.

SUPPORT FACULTY RESEARCH AND TEACHING DEVELOPMENT
A workgroup will evaluate faculty development efforts in research, teaching, leadership and
community engagement across UW Tacoma and recommend strategies for strengthening their
organization and impact.
-
ALIGN P&T GUIDELINES WITH MISSION
Faculty in each unit will evaluate (1) how community engagement is addressed in unit-level
merit, promotion, and tenure guidelines, and (2) overall alignment of merit, promotion, and
tenure guidelines with the mission and strategic plan of UW Tacoma.
-
DEVELOPING INFRASTRUCTURE FOR RESEARCH
We will develop a Research Advisory Council to serve as research advocates, propose
policies for faculty approval, and provide guidance to the Office of Research and
Academic affairs in building the infrastructure necessary to support the scholarly
work of faculty.
-
COMMUNITY ENGAGEMENT JOURNALS
In order to support our public scholarship, we will create and maintain a database
of journals that publish community engagement/public scholarship articles. These
journals will be indexed and made available to our faculty to raise awareness of
options for publishing.
